Collins Atlas Skills for CSEC® Geography is a workbook that provides extra support for students who need practise in the skills needed for success in the CSEC® exam and SBA. It focuses on map-work skills, field-studies skills and the interpretation of geographical data, and will help students develop the problem-solving and analytical skills they need to get a top grade.
